Kinds Of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's vital to understand the various kinds of car keys. Here's a table summarizing the various types of automobile secrets and their qualities:
Type of KeyDescriptionExpense of ReplacementCommon VehiclesConventional KeyFundamental metal secrets utilized in older automobiles.₤ 10 - ₤ 50Toyota, Ford, HondaTransponder KeyKeys with a chip that interacts with the automobile's ignition system.₤ 50 - ₤ 300Nissan, Jeep, ChevroletSmart KeyKeyless entry systems that permit push-to-start functions.₤ 200 - ₤ 500Lexus, BMW, MercedesKey FobRemote control secrets utilized for locking/unlocking the automobile.₤ 50 - ₤ 400Audi, Volkswagen, SubaruComprehending Key Technologies
Conventional Keys: These are the simplest to change. If you lose one, a locksmith can quickly develop a brand-new key utilizing the lock's impression.

Transponder Keys: These keys have a chip that sends a signal to the car's ignition; if the key isn't acknowledged, the automobile won't begin. Replacing these typically needs setting a new chip to deal with your car.

Smart Keys: These advanced secrets don't need you to place them to start the car. They often feature additional features like remote starting and trunk access.

Key Fobs: Similar to smart keys but typically require to be in proximity to the lorry for locking and starting. They provide convenience however can be pricey to change.

How can I prevent losing my car secrets?
To avoid misplacing your keys, consider essential finders that connect to your keychain, use designated areas to constantly place your keys, and limit interruptions when getting in and out of your car.
2. Can I get an extra key made from a lost secret?
If you have a spare or a secret that works, yes. Nevertheless, if you've lost all secrets, a locksmith or dealer might require to develop new secrets based upon your lorry's lock or VIN.
3. What should I do if my transponder crucial stops working?
Initially, examine the battery in the secret. If the secret is still not operating, consult a dealer or locksmith to identify the concern, as it might require reprogramming.
4. Is it safe to use a DIY essential replacement set?
While DIY kits can be utilized for standard keys, they might not work for transponder or smart keys that require shows. Constantly verify compatibility before continuing.
5. The length of time does it take to replace a car key?
Replacement times can vary; dealers might take longer due to consultation scheduling, while locksmiths can frequently supply same-day service. Expect anywhere from 15 minutes to a few hours.
